10 July,New Delhi (CRICKETNMORE): Trinbago Knight Riders (TKR) have added West Indies wicket-keeper Denesh Ramdin to their squad for the remainder of the Caribbean Premier League (CPL) campaign as Javon Searles has been ruled out with an injury to his right shoulder.

Searles had featured in TKR’s defeat to Jamaica Tallawahs earlier this week in his solitary outing and had travelled to Guyana with the squad for Sunday’s game. However after sustaining the injury he was subsequently ruled out of the remainder of the tournament by Dr. Anyl Gopeesingh, a member of the CPL appointed medical team.

Ramdin was originally slated to replace Fidel Edwards for the St. Lucia Zouks’ first four games, but could not take up that assignment after picking up an injury in the final of the recent Tri-Series. Having now recovered, he is eligible once again to be a replacement player.

Trinidad born Ramdin, 31, has played 58 T20 Internationals for the West Indies and was a member of their ICC World T20 winning squads in 2012 and 2016. He averages 16.19 with the bat in 20-over cricket and has taken 32 catches and 19 stumpings. Ramdin has a wealth of experience and has also played 74 Tests and 136 One-Day Internationals for the West Indies.

Having previously featured for Guyana Amazon Warriors in the CPL, Ramdin could come into the frame for the reigning CPL champions who will be keen to get back to winning ways when they face the Guyana Amazon Warriors in Providence on Sunday night (7pm).
